Witnos: onchain wallet intelligence before you transact

Overview

Before you extend credit, front work, price a service, or trust a counterparty, profile its wallet. Witnos reads the Base settlement graph at the intent layer (the EIP-3009 authorizer, not the on-chain relayer), so it sees who an address really is: a whale buyer, a fresh wallet, a relayer, or a treasury. The call (paid, x402)

GET https://data.crestsystems.ai/data/wallet/{address} — $0.90 USDC via x402 on Base. No API keys, no subscription.

Returns:

  • whale_score (0-1), is_whale, behavior cluster (e.g. premium_buyer), risk_level, confidence
  • profile: total_payments, total_spent_usdc, active_days, avg_payment_usdc, repeat_rate, services_used, premium_ratio, spending_trend
  • top_services: the named services this wallet actually pays, with calls and spend
  • temporal: peak activity hour, most active day, payments per day

Why it is different

Every directory counts relayer and treasury volume as service revenue. Witnos separates real services from the rails and transfers that miscount as demand, because it attributes settlement to the intent-layer authorizer, not the on-chain sender. That is a read no explorer or directory gives you.

How to interpret

  • High whale_score + low risk + premium_buyer cluster: a real, valuable, repeat-spending counterparty. Safe to extend service.
  • Fresh wallet, no spend history, or relayer/treasury flow-role: no track record. Absence of history is not proof of risk, but nothing vouches for it — treat as unverified.
